What is UPVC?
UPVC, or un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, is a type of plastic that is commonly used for making doors and window frames. Unlike routine PVC, UPVC does not contain any plasticizers, making it more stiff and resilient. This material initially ended up being popular in the 1980s as a synthetic alternative to standard wooden frames.

UPVC windows and doors included a multitude of benefits, making them a preferred choice for homeowners and contractors alike. Below is an extensive list of the benefits connected with UPVC items:
1. Energy Efficiency
UPVC frames can help in reducing energy costs by lessening heat loss. This results in a more consistent indoor temperature and reduced reliance on heating and cooling systems.
2. Aesthetic Versatility
UPVC windows and doors are offered in various designs, colors, and surfaces, permitting property owners to pick styles that match their home's visual.
3. Security Features
Lots of UPVC windows and doors come with multi-point locking systems that boost security, making it challenging for intruders to break in.
4. Eco-Friendly Options
UPVC is recyclable, indicating that old frames can be processed and become new items, which contributes favorably to environmental sustainability.
5. Cost-Effectiveness
While the initial financial investment in UPVC doors and windows might be higher than basic PVC options, their long life-span and low upkeep expenses make them an economical option in the long run.

Before selecting UPVC doors and windows, possible purchasers must keep numerous points in mind:
1. Quality Variances
All UPVC items are not created equal. It's important to choose products from reliable manufacturers that adhere to market requirements.
2. Color Fading
Some lower-quality UPVC products may experience color fading when exposed to prolonged direct sunshine, so it's important to verify the UV stability of the product.
3. Setup Costs
Although UPVC frames can conserve money long-lasting, installation expenses may vary considerably depending upon the complexity of the task and the specialist picked.
4. Minimal Historical Aesthetic
For older properties, some house owners may choose the standard look of wood, and UPVC might not constantly appropriate for such environments.
5. Environmental Impact
While UPVC is recyclable, the production procedure itself can contribute to carbon emissions. Homeowners ought to weigh the advantages and disadvantages of ecological impact against their requirements.

Q2: How long do UPVC windows and doors last?
With correct care, UPVC windows and doors can last 20 years or more.
Q3: Can UPVC be painted?
While UPVC surface areas can technically be painted, it's not advised as the paint may peel and decrease the material's natural advantages.
